Almaty. July 15. Silkroadnews – It shall take $2 billion and 40 years to fully supply Tajikistan’s population with drinking water, Tajik Telegraph Agency (TajikTA) reported on Friday.

“To fully provide Tajikistan’s population with clean drinking water it shall take 30-40 years and $2 billion,” said the first deputy director of the State Unitary Enterprise “Housing and Communal Services” (HCS) Ravshan Tuychizoda.
According to him, out of this amount $1.7 billion is required for construction and reconstruction of water supply and sewerage infrastructure.

There are 4 thousand and 884 populated localities in Tajikistan, the total annual funding into the water supply filed does not exceed $54 million with account of grants, loans and state finances.

According to the World Health Organization (WHO), 2008-2020 “Water Security Plan” is currently being implemented. The program is realized in two pilot regions: Hamadoni and Penjikent. As of 2013 23 thousand citizens have received access to clean drinking water.

The population of Tajikistan is 8.5 million people.
